A Better Built World

At Miter, we’re on a mission to help construction contractors build with confidence. If we’re successful, we’ll make it easier and faster to build critical physical infrastructure - roads, bridges, utilities, data centers, housing, etc.

For decades, construction and field services contractors have had to run their businesses on outdated software: clunky, on-premise systems created in the 1980s and 1990s.

That’s where Miter comes in. We’re using AI and embedded payments to rebuild the core HR, finance, and operations systems that underpin our physical economy. Using Miter, contractors like Marathon Electrical, W.J. O’Neil, and Truebeck Construction are building stronger teams, controlling job costs, and accelerating jobsite execution.

This idea is resonating. Since we launched in 2021, we’ve grown to thousands of customers and tens of millions in ARR, making us one of the fastest growing vertical software companies ever. To double-down on our momentum, we’ve raised $50M+ from top investors (Bessemer, Coatue, and Battery) who share our belief that we’re just getting started.

About the Team & How We Work:

As Miter’s product grows in depth and complexity, we need a strong technical escalation layer to support our customers without slowing down engineering. This role sits between Support and Product Engineering, owning complex investigations, reducing recurring issues, and turning customer pain into better product, tooling, and workflows.

You’ll work closely with Support Specialists, Product Engineering, and Solutions Engineering in a fast-paced environment where clear thinking, strong ownership, and collaboration matter.

What You’ll Do:
  • Own and resolve complex technical customer issues end-to-end

  • Serve as the technical escalation point for the Support team

  • Diagnose root causes and implement fixes, configurations, or mitigations

  • Partner with Product Engineering to surface trends and influence roadmap decisions

  • Build lightweight internal tools, automations, and documentation that reduce manual work and deflect future issues

What You’ll Need:
  • Experience supporting complex SaaS products in a technical support or support engineering role

  • Strong debugging skills, including working with JSON and reading error logs

  • Some basic scripting experience

  • Ability to communicate clearly and calmly with customers and internal teams

  • Proven ownership mindset and comfort operating in ambiguity

  • Collaborative approach to working across Support, Engineering, Launch, and Sales

What you need to know about the Ottawa Tech Scene

The capital city of Canada and the nation's fourth-largest urban area, Ottawa has proven a rapidly growing global tech hub. With over 1,800 tech companies, many of which are leaders in their sectors, the city's tech talent now makes up more than 13 percent of its total workforce. This growth is driven not only by the big players like UL Solutions and Dropbox, but also by a thriving startup ecosystem, as new businesses emerge to follow in the footsteps of those that came before them.
